just curious what raising preflop here in a game like this without position accomplishes?

[/ QUOTE ]

In most games raising from early position will thin the field some, although it did not appear to here. This is also a raise for value. While 99 does not win as often as large pocket pairs it still has a small equity edge. Raising this from early position also widens your raising range. If you flop a set here, you are much more likely to get lots of action from one pair and two pair hands, because they will tend to put you on Ax with x large or a bigger pocket pair. This may also get you more action on later early position raises because they saw you raise 99.

[/ QUOTE ]


so basically, without position were raising here for set value in a game where its likely to get 3- bet or even capped? i raise this in ANY game from the CO or OTB but in this game i prefere limping in early.also, unless you hit your set no ones gonna see your hand showndown anyway like what, 85% of the time?
